UCLA Extension - Essential Steps for Signal Integrity: High-Speed Digital Design and PCB Layout Seminar, April 11-13, 2011. In this seminar, you will learn critical elements of proper design at both CAE and CAD to control clock loading, eliminate transmission line effects, select the tool set to ease the design process, and recognize key aspects of the PCB including stack up, laminate choice, and embedded components. UCLA Extension - Key Issues of EMI/EMC: How to Build a Compliant System Seminar, April 14-15, 2011. This seminar gives you the EMI information you need, including design considerations at both CAE and CAD, to provide a compliant radiation/susceptibility product. You’ll examine and identify ways to prevent common EMI/EMC problems regarding power supplies, cables, connectors, slots, discontinuity of ground planes, and antenna loops. This seminar addresses PCB-radiated/conducted issues along with susceptibility/emission concerns of power supply, cabling, enclosures, and shielding requirements.
